18. PLEASE HELP ME
Solve the equation using square roots.

x2 – 14 = –10

A. ±2

B. 2

C. no real number solutions

D. ±4

Answer:

  A.  x = ±2

Step-by-step explanation:

Add 14, then take the square root.

  x^2 -14 +14 = -10 +14

  x^2 = 4

  x = ±√4

  x = ±2
